2. Match LSA categories to the cases you actually want

Local Service Ads are not a general replacement for every marketing channel. Bosseo describes practice-area categories, service zones and profile quality as parts of LSA management. For a Walnut Ridge firm, the useful question is not whether the city’s population implies enough demand. It is whether the firm can define eligible matters clearly enough to evaluate inquiries consistently. A broad category can create contacts that are difficult to accept; a narrow category may better reflect attorney capacity, consultation criteria and geographic limits.

Recommended approach

List the practice areas you want to evaluate, the matters you do not accept, and the questions intake should ask before a consultation is scheduled. Keep legal eligibility decisions with the firm; use the advertising program to present the boundaries accurately.

3. Treat Google screening and profile quality as prerequisites

Bosseo’s public page describes Google Screened as involving verification of a law firm’s license, insurance documentation and background checks. It also identifies profile quality, review rating and review count as factors associated with LSA position. These are program requirements or described ranking considerations, not promises of visibility. Google’s guidance likewise says that accuracy and relevance matter and that automation does not guarantee crawling, indexing or search visibility. Your firm should therefore treat screening and profile information as items to confirm, maintain and review—not as a guaranteed route to a placement.

Recommended approach

Gather the firm information Google requires, confirm that practice descriptions and service areas are accurate, and review the public profile for statements that could mislead a prospective client. Do not use Walnut Ridge’s population estimate as evidence that screening will produce impressions or leads.

4. Build an answer plan before paying for inquiries

Bosseo describes Local Service Ads as pay-per-lead and says its service includes lead tracking, response-time optimization and junk-lead disputes. A paid call that reaches voicemail, the wrong department or an unavailable attorney still creates an operational question. The firm needs a defined response path for business hours, after-hours contacts, missed calls and messages outside the practice area. The population record for Walnut Ridge cannot answer whether your office can handle inquiries; your staffing and intake capacity must answer that.

Recommended approach

Document who responds first, what happens after a missed call, how urgent matters are triaged and how nonqualifying contacts are recorded. Ask Bosseo how its described answering, tracking and dispute work would fit your actual process, and identify which decisions remain with your firm.

5. Measure qualified inquiries instead of stopping at lead counts

A lead count does not tell you whether an inquiry fits your practice, reached the right geographic area, became a consultation or turned into a signed matter. Bosseo’s public page describes lead-to-case tracking and an ROI Dashboard intended to connect LSA spend with consultations and signed cases. Before adopting that approach, define the stages your firm uses and the records needed to distinguish a valid inquiry from a wrong number, solicitor, spam contact or matter outside scope. No source establishes what results Walnut Ridge firms will receive.

Recommended approach

Agree on a small set of firm-defined outcomes: accepted inquiry, consultation, retained matter and excluded contact. Review how each stage will be recorded, who owns the data and how disputed leads are documented. Evaluate the program using those outcomes rather than population, impressions or a promised ranking.
